DENMARK - Jyske Bank purchased 66,770 of its own shares during week 21 of 2026, according to a press release.
The transactions took place between May 18 and May 22, with an average purchase price of DKK 901.28 per share. The total transaction value for the week amounted to DKK 60.28 million.
The share buyback program runs from February 5, 2026 until January 29, 2027. Jyske Bank will acquire its own shares for a maximum value of DKK 3 billion during this period.
The program is conducted in accordance with EU Market Abuse Regulation and EU Commission Delegated Regulation.
As of the latest announcement, the bank had repurchased a total of 1,059,392 shares under the program at an average price of DKK 904.15, representing a total value of DKK 957.85 million.
Following settlement, Jyske Bank will own 4,368,920 of its own shares, excluding customer investments and trading inventory. This represents 7.10% of the company's share capital.
